Kolane is a luxury footwear brand founded in 2025 by designer Carolina Hejl. Defined by Art Deco influences and modern femininity, the brand is known for its clean curves, architectural lines, and sculptural silhouettes. Each piece is handmade in Italy using premium Italian leathers, reflecting a commitment to craftsmanship, precision, and timeless design.
Carolina Hejl Questionnaire

Q. Tell us about the beginning of Kolane. When did you launch the brand, and what inspired you to start designing footwear?
A. Kolane launched in spring 2025 with a small preview collection, born from a desire to create footwear that feels both striking and truly wearable within the affordable luxury space. That positioning was important to me because very few brands genuinely exist in that middle ground. Most are either more accessible but lower in quality, or beautifully made but ultimately out of reach. Our shoes are produced in the same factory as some of the world’s leading luxury brands, using deadstock materials from major fashion houses. That allows us to offer the same level of craftsmanship and luxury sensibility at a more attainable price point. My connection to design began early.
As far back as my mother can remember, I was sewing dresses and making shoes for my Barbies from outgrown clothing I found around the house. I have always been drawn to the emotional power of design and the way a well made object can transform how a woman feels. In many ways, creating something of my own felt inevitable. After moving from NYC (New Yorker born and raised on UES) to Miami and having my first daughter, I experienced a sense of identity loss that I think many mothers can relate to. Being in a new city while stepping into motherhood, I felt the shift that happens when you suddenly stop being seen as yourself and become defined primarily through your child. I needed something that was mine, and that became the beginning of Kolane. The name itself is a play on my maiden name and carries deep personal meaning. It represents reclaiming my sense of self and the belief that I will always be my own person, beyond marriage or motherhood. I like to believe Kolane means “identity” and identity is never fixed, it evolves constantly through the different seasons of life.

Q. Your shoes are handmade in Italy. Can you tell us about the craftsmanship and process behind each piece?
A. Every Kolane shoe is handmade in Italy by skilled artisans at a small, family run factory near Milan, a region renowned for some of the finest footwear in the world. Producing alongside some of the industry’s leading luxury brands allows us to bring that same level of craftsmanship, precision, and refinement to Kolane at a more attainable price point. Each style goes through a highly considered process, from proportion and silhouette to material selection, fit, and finishing. We pay close attention to every curve and construction detail so that each shoe feels refined, comfortable, and effortless to wear. That balance of beauty and function is central to the brand. Sustainability is also an important part of our approach. Whenever possible, we use deadstock leathers and materials from major fashion houses, giving them a second life through thoughtfully crafted pieces, and we produce in small batches to help avoid overproduction.

Q. Your next collection has yet to be revealed. When can we expect it, and what can you share about what’s to come? Will it build on your current aesthetic, or introduce something new?
A. Our next collection will be Fall/Winter 2026 and is set to launch for pre-order in June and early July on Kolane.com, with select boutiques and retailers to follow in September. It marks an exciting moment for Kolane, as it is our first fully realized collection and a true reflection of the brand’s identity. While it builds on our existing DNA, it also pushes the vision further. Rooted in Miami’s iconic 1980s Art Deco era, FW26 distills the visual language of Miami Vice through a contemporary, architectural lens. Once defined by excess and nightlife, Miami has evolved into a city of quiet luxury and refined taste, and that evolution is reflected throughout the collection. Elongated shapes, high vamps, and softened lines define the silhouettes, grounding the brand in its origins while elevating it through a more modern elegance.
